  2.  My personal favorite is the Army Transport by Sabol. It has pluck foam that you pull to customize your trays the way you want them.

     

    Battlefoam makes pre-cut custom trays. They're great, but invariably you have slots in them that you won't use, taking up precious space in your bag.

  6.  Do NOT go round. In order to have a 4x6' area, it has to be at least 6' diamater, and that monster will take up a lot of space, and most people who aren't freakishly tall will not be able to reach around it.

    We bought our house a year ago. I was specifically thinking about my Railroad Tycoon (Now it's called Railways of the world) board game when buying my table. The board was too big to play at my old townhouse.

    I bought a table with 2 butterly leaves. They tuck under the table for storage, so I can have a nice sized table for 4 to play board games and exand it up to seating for 8, the perfect size for a mini game, with extra room at one end to put drinks, snacks, dead foes, etc.
